Athenolia EVOO @ Olive & Well, Oak ParkWhen Olive & Well opened up maybe a year or two ago, I scoffed. Who the hell, I thought, is going to make a trip to this small commercial district, find a place to park, and make all that effort just to get some olive oil (excellent versions of which can be found just down the street at Whole Foods, which offers lots of other stuff, of course, and parking)?
Recently, though, I stopped in to get some holiday gifts and found an oil I liked quite a bit: Athenolia. It’s rough and rude, which is the way I prefer olive oil; it has extra virgin smoothness with a peppery bite on the back of the tongue and a green-ness that I find pleasant.

I use this as a dipping oil because I find it quite satisfying without any additional spicing.
Olive & Well has a wide selection of oils and vinegars held in stainless steel tanks for tasting. I am usually not a fan of designer oils and vinegars (e.g., oil with Meyer Lemon, vinegar with pomegranate), but I have to admit, some that they sell here are damn tasty.
If you’re in the area, O&W is worth a stop.
